BACKGROUND
Proposition 13, the People's Initiative to Limit Property Taxation (commonly known as Prop 13) was enacted in 1978. Under Section 1 (a) of Prop 13, "The maximum amount of any ad valorem tax on real property shall not exceed 1% of the full cash value of such property, subject to an inflation factor, not to exceed 2% per year." Prop 13 covers all real estate, residential and commercial.

DISCUSSION
The Schools and Local Communities Funding Act of 2020 (commonly known as the Split Roll Initiative), is a ballot act on the November 2020 ballot. The Split Roll Initiative proposes to tax certain commercial and industrial real property based on fair market value and dedicates a portion of any increased revenue to education and local services.

Santa Clara County Assessor Lawrence E. Stone has requested the opportunity to present the City Council with specific details on the implementation of the Split Roll Initiative. Assessor Stone will present at the February 25, 2020 City Council meeting.
